Weapon Combinations That Slay

Different participants shared successful weapon pairings they’ve used during their pirate adventures, with Tacattack55 recommending the “Eye of Heaven” and “Dards” duo on the back of their vessel for crucial ship battles. As Tacattack55 puts it, this combination enables impressive solo victories: “I’ve managed to defeat it every time I’ve tried, along with eliminating the optional boss ship that accompanies the fleet.” By combining ships with varying firing angles and power levels, you can add depth and strategy to your battles. Customizing Loadouts for Maximum Impact

In the game Skull and Bones, players are all about customizing their setup according to individual tastes and strategies. A gamer named Ravynwolf_moon showcased a winning configuration that involves equipping “Naga’s Call” for side cannons, “Bane of 10 Suns” at the front, and “Faule Isle” at the back. They also suggested using either “Eye of Heaven” or “Warhammer” as auxiliary weapons. With this powerful setup in hand, tackling the event ships’ defenses becomes a fun challenge rather than an intimidating task.
